Date: Wed, 14 Apr 2021 14:21:28 -0600 [thread overview] Message-ID: <CAHmME9pRkZasYNM-DGYtTLTzwV6yiWygwhDCkFwZcb2KS-v9UA@mail.gmail.com> (raw) In-Reply-To: <CAH_zGLXZ1TNMBsv3XZJnhX=TPNqiNL+DiC6icMyx+YcL3rbAnQ@mail.gmail.com> Hi Osku, We'll switch to using FreeBSD's opencrypto at some point, at which point the performance will improve. Right now we're using boring unoptimized reference implementations. See https://lists.freebsd.org/pipermail/freebsd-hackers/2021-March/057076.html for more info. So far nobody has stepped up to contribute code there. Jason
